The average daily maximum temperature for Laura’s hometown can be modeled by the function f(x)=4.5sin(πx/6)+11.8 , where f(x) is

the temperature in °C and x is the month.
x = 0 corresponds to January.


What is the average daily maximum temperature in May?


Round to the nearest tenth of a degree if needed.


Use 3.14 for π .

f(x) = 4.5sin(πx/6) + 11.8


January, x = 0

February, x = 1

an so on

May = 4


f(4) = 4.5sin(4π/6) + 11.8

f(4) = 4.5sin(2π/3) + 11.8


We know that π = 180° so,


f(4) = 4.5sin(360°/3) + 11.8

f(4) = 4.5sin(120°) + 11.8

f(4) = 4.5sin(60° + 60°) + 11.8


We know that:


sin(a + b) = sin a . cos b  + sin b . cos a

sin(60 + 60) = sin 60 . cos 60 + sin 60 . cos 60

sin(60 + 60) = 2.(sin 60 . cos 60)

sin(60 + 60) = 2.(√3/2 . 1/2)

sin(60 + 60) = 2.(√3/4)

sin(60 + 60) = √3/2


f(4) = 4.5*√3/2 + 11.8

f(4) = 2,25√3 + 11.8


√3 ≅ 1,73


f(4) = 2,25 . 1,73 + 11.8

f(4) = 13,7


The average daily maximum temperature in may is 13,7 °C

Find two numbers if their difference is 16 and their ratio is 5:7.
myrzilka [38]

Let us say that the numbers are x and y. The given clues are:

1. x – y = 16         (so x is the larger number)

2. y / x = 5 / 7

 

rewriting eqtn 2 in terms of y:

y = (5/7) x

 

combining 1 and 2:

x – (5/7) x = 16

(2/7) x = 16

x = 56

 

y = (5/7) x = 40

 

So the two numbers are 56 and 40.
